Introdução à Ciência da Computação/Avaliação Final

Fonte: Wikiversidade



Esta avaliação final compreende 10 questões básicas envolvendo as matérias abordadas na Disciplina de Introdução à Ciência da Computação, em todo o seu conteúdo.Esta prova pode ser cumprida sem problemas em 1 hora, e o aluno pode ser considerado aprovado nesta Disciplina se obtiver 90% (ou 9 questões corretas) de aproveitamento desta avaliação e poderá prosseguir normalmente o estudo de outras disciplinas cujo requisito básico seja esta disciplina. Se não obtiver a aprovação, recomenda-se que o aluno revise novamente todo o conteúdo antes de efetuar a avaliação.


1 Defina o que é Ciência da Computação

solução para um problema, a partir de entradas (inputs), e pelo uso de algoritmos.
cursos que se relacionam a aprender digitar e mexer em computadores.
curso para montar e desmontar computadores.
é o estudo dos algoritmos e suas aplicações, bem como de suas estruturas matemáticas.

2 O que é algoritmo ?

uma evolução dos logaritmos da matemática.
uma receita de bolo.
é uma sequência finita e não ambígua de instruções para solucionar um problema
sistema decimal indiano.

3 Conforme a numeração da imagem, responda quais componentes de um computador são associados a cada número.


1.

2.

3.

4.

5.

6.

7.

8.

9.

10.

4 Complete o texto:

A história do

pode ser traçada desde a criação dos primeiros componentes

de

e manipulação destes na história da humanidade. Entre estes destacamos ferramentas como o ábaco, a balança e outras.

5 Complete o texto abaixo:

é a ciência da criação (ou alteração) de um programa de computador, que é um conjunto concreto de

para um computador desempenhar. Computador, neste contexto, significa qualquer coisa que tenha capacidade de processamento. O programa é escrito numa

, embora seja possível, com alguma dificuldade, escrevê-lo directamente em linguagem de

. Diferentes partes de um programa podem ser escritas em diferentes

.

6 Complete o texto abaixo:

é uma sequência de instruções a serem seguidas e/ou executadas, na manipulação, redirecionamento ou modificação de um dado/informação ou acontecimento.

7 Complete o texto do artigo da Wikipédia Engenharia de Software.

é uma área do conhecimento da informática voltada para a especificação, desenvolvimento e manutenção de sistemas de

aplicando tecnologias e práticas de ciência da computação,

de projetos e outras disciplinas, objetivando organização, produtividade e qualidade. A engenharia de software se concentra nos aspectos

da produção de um sistema de software, enquanto a

estuda os fundamentos

dos aspectos computacionais.

8 Um paradigma de programação fornece e determina a visão que o programador possui sobre a estruturação e execução de um programa.

VERDADEIRO.
FALSO.

9 Complete o texto abaixo:

Uma

de computadores consiste de

ou mais equipamentos computacionais que podem ser ligados entre si de forma a

dados ou recursos computacionais.

10 Complete o texto abaixo:

como um conjunto de informações, estruturadas de forma a organizá-la para facilitar

como inserção, busca e remoção sobre estes dados. Estas informações são geralmente manipuladas por um

que gerencia sua estrutura e operações que possam ser realizadas.